## Runbook: VramScope Profiler — Security Review Notes

VramScope attaches to CUDA contexts on the Kestrelgrid inference fleet. It runs unprivileged; no ptrace. Sampling daemon writes snapshots to a tmpfs ring buffer, rotated hourly. No payload data is captured, only allocation metadata. Audit logging is on by default. Review the following active settings before signing off; they are applied verbatim at daemon start.

service settings:
[fenys]
team = fraax
access_code = ac_8c437f
owner = lammir.silok
host = fenys.halixgrid.local
port = 6379
peer = holion.novaccloud.example
salt = b0caf662
pin = 9989

# Welcome to Grapheling, our dependency graph visualizer. This module holds the
# layout tuning knobs. Short version: the force-directed solver is twitchy, and
# these constants keep it from flinging nodes into orbit on big graphs. Don't
# change them casually — Petra spent a week bisecting the jitter bug. If you
# must tweak, do it in a branch and attach screenshots. The current values are
# listed here.

tuning constants:
BUDGETS = {
    "rusix": 478,
    "caswyn": 617,
    "feneth": 1022,
}

## Tuning

The receipt mailer (Almsgate) batches donation receipts and sends through the Thornquay relay. On-call: if the queue backs up, resist the urge to crank batch size — the relay rate-limits per connection, and bigger batches just mean bigger retries. Scale worker count first, then shorten the flush interval. Dedupe window must stay longer than the retry horizon or donors get duplicate receipts, which generates tickets. All knobs live in one place and are read at worker start. Current production values follow.

tuning table, kajop-yafof:
QUOTAS = {
    "wenath": 10,
    "ulaael": 5,
}